Well a member from clubrsx.com contacted me about some much NEEDED love for his night hawk black pearl rsx-s (black with a blue flake). So sure enough i made the 2 hour drive up to his place and did a full on interior/exterior detail. The car was a 2002 model year and had about 86-87k daily miles on it. According to the owner it used to be treated with Zaino but for the past 2-3 years neglected the vehicle which only received car washes at gas stations. The owner was VERY content with the outcome, Enjoy the pics!

thank you everyone here is what I used from what I remember



UDM

SIP-Orange LC

PO85RD-WHite LC

S100-Grey LC



the car was so badly swirled I had to make 2 passes of SIP per panel to achieve these results and then after that I got slight haze which the PO85rd took care of perfectly.
